I found it interesting that Laura Coates and the chief (cnn)brought up that the prosecution keeps using 'crime scene' and allowing witnesses to say that with no objection from the defense. Because as they said 'at the time they were unaware of a crime and it was classified as a 'critical incident'' which if defense objects to terminology and the judge overrules, it can be used in an appeal. But the defense isnt objecting so that will most likely not be a grounds in the appeal.

Post by jkjacq on Apr 6, 2021 8:08:15 GMT -6
my last post was really disjointed. Mr. Hall was in the vehicle, he has been offered no immunity, since drugs were 'involved' he could be implicated in a 3rd degree murder charge (guilt by association). The judge wants a narrow list of questions from both sides before placing him on the stand. Its not good for prosecution if Mr. Hall answers by pleading the 5th. Judge has given homework to both sides.
Again I do not blame Mr. Hall for not wanting to be placed on the stand.
